@article{48916, author = {Taubman, A.,}, url = {http://tind.wipo.int/record/48916}, title = {Cereal offenders : access and equity in trade negotiations on knowledge resources.}, abstract = {This chapter argues that the dynamics involved in trade negotiation within the knowledge economy originate from the cultural and economic interests in regional biological resources and their associated (traditional) knowledge. Because of the public good nature of assets in the knowledge-based economy, patent claims are increasingly seeking unfair competition and illegitimate trade barriers in agriculture. The issues are explored by contrasting multilateral negotiations over genetic resources (GRs) with bilateral negotiations on trade in wine. The chapter also revisits the biopiracy case over basmati rice, which is a valuable GR and knowledge resource.}, recid = {48916}, pages = {1 online resource (Chapter 2, pp. 97-131).}, }
